Max B Speaks on Conviction and Appeal
Harlem rapper and now convicted murderer Max B has released an official statement regarding his guilty verdict. Yesterday (June 9) a jury found Max, real name Charly Wingate, guilty on 9 of 11 counts of felony murder and conspiracy charges in the death of David Taylor. Lauryn Hill Cancels European Tour Dates, Health Cited
Lauryn Hill has canceled her involvement in a European tour for health reasons, according to a recent report. Organizers of the Stockholm Jazz Festival say the eccentric R&B/Hip-Hop star was experiencing unspecified health-related complications that would prevent her from staying on the bill and other dates.
